The air conditioner ventilates a room
Air conditioners do not ventilate a room. Many people confuse ventilation and air conditioning and think that the external power sup ply unit pumps fresh air from the outside. In fact, it cools the refrigerant flowing through it.
The air intake from the outside can only be refreshed by ducted air conditioners mounted in the ceiling and walls of a building.

The more powerful the better
It makes no sense to put a very powerful unit in a small room. Such air conditioners can create strong drafts that can cause you to catch a cold and cause papers to fly across your desk like butterflies. The reverse situation is not better: a low capacity compressor in a large room will burn out after a month due to excessive load. Determine the power required in advance.
